    Btw, the quickest way to disable driver signature enforcement in Windows 8 is by:
    1. right-click in the lower left corner
    2. choose command prompt (admin)
    3. bcdedit /set onetimeadvancedoptions on
    4. click on desktop -> Alt+F4 -> down arrow key (Restart) -> Enter
    5. select option 7) on the boot menu that appears
    6. done! :)

    Open Issues in Version 314.09

    Code:
    Open Issues in Version 314.09
    As with every released driver, version 314.09 of the Release 313 driver has open issues
    and enhancement requests associated with it. This section includes lists of issues that are
    either not fixed or not implemented in this version. Some problems listed may not have
    been thoroughly investigated and, in fact, may not be NVIDIA issues. Others may have
    workaround solutions.
     “Windows Vista/Windows 7 32-bit Issues” on page 1
     “Windows Vista/Windows 7 64-bit Issues” on page 1
     “Windows 8 32-bit Issues” on page 2
     “Windows 8 64-bit Issues” on page 2
    Windows Vista/Windows 7 32-bit Issues
    Single GPU Issues
     [PhysX]: After installing the driver, occasionally the PhysX processor selection in the
    NVIDIA Control Panel is set to CPU instead of AutoSelect (Recommended), resulting
    in PhysX games running slowly. [1049752]
    To correct this, set the PhysX processor to Auto Select (Recommended).
    Windows Vista/Windows 7 64-bit Issues
    Single GPU Issues
     [GeForce GTX TITAN]: Application crashes or a TDR occurs when running
    applications that use OpenCL. [1237211]
    To work around, disable OpenCL within the application.
     [Guild Wars 2]: Ambient Occlusion effect disappears at different camera angles and
    when using supersampling. [1023202]
     [PhysX]: After installing the driver, occasionally the PhysX processor selection in the
    NVIDIA Control Panel is set to CPU instead of AutoSelect (Recommended), resulting
    in PhysX games running slowly. [1049752]
    To correct this, set the PhysX processor to Auto Select (Recommended).
    Multi-GPU Issues
     [SLI], [Company of Heroes: Tales of Valor]: With SLI enabled, there is heavy flickering
    in the game after switching from windowed mode to full-screen mode. [892264]
     [3D Surround, SLI][Far Cry 2 DirectX 10]: The ambient occlusion effect is misplaced in
    the game when in-game antialiasing is set to 4x or higher and ambient occlusion,
    stereoscopic 3D and Surround are enabled from the NVIDIA Control Panel. [986112]
